Layout Patterns Guide
Tempo's parsing engine is driven by regular expression patterns and named capture-groups. By understanding and extending these layouts, you can teach Tempo to understand entirely new terminology, formats, and relative units.
What is a Snippet?
A Snippet is a pre-defined regex pattern that can be combined with other snippets to create a Layout.
What is a Layout?
A Layout is a string that combines pre-defined Snippets and strings. When you provide a layout to Tempo, it is translated into an anchored, case-insensitive Regular Expression used to match and extract date-time values.
Available Snippets
Snippets represent specific date or time units. When arranged in a layout, they form the blueprint for the parser:
| Snippet | Description | Regex Match (approx) |
|---|---|---|
{yy} | Year (2 or 4 digits) | ([0-9]{2})?[0-9]{2} |
{mm} | Month (01-12, Jan-Dec, etc.) | 01-12 or names |
{dd} | Day (01-31) | 01-31 |
{hh} | Hour (00-24) | 00-24 |
{mi} | Minute (prefixed by :) | :[0-5][0-9] |
{ss} | Second (prefixed by :) | :[0-5][0-9] |
{ff} | Fraction (prefixed by .) | \.[0-9]{1,9} |
{wkd} | Weekday (Mon-Sun) | Name strings |
{tzd} | Time zone offset | Z or ±hh:mm |
{sep} | Separator character | /, -, ., ,, or |
{mod} | Modifier and count | +, -, next, prev |
{unt} | Time units | year(s), day(s), etc. |
{evt} | Event alias | xmas, nye, etc. |
{per} | Period alias | midnight, noon, etc. |
{sfx} | Time-pattern suffix | T {tm} Z |
{brk} | Zone/Calendar brackets | [UTC][u-ca=iso8601] |
{www} | Short weekday name | Mon, Tue, etc. |
{nbr} | Numeric value or word | 1, two, etc. |
{afx} | Relative affix | ago, hence, from now |
Composite Snippets
{dt}: Matches a date (e.g.,{dd}{sep}{mm}) OR an event alias{evt}.{tm}: Matches a time (e.g.,{hh}{mi}) OR a period alias{per}.
Built-in Layouts
| Key | Layout | Description |
|---|---|---|
dtm | ({dt}){sfx}?{brk}? | Calendar/event and clock/period |
dmy | {www}?{dd}{sep}?{mm}({sep}{yy})?{sfx}?{brk}? | Day-month(-year) |
mdy | {www}?{mm}{sep}?{dd}({sep}{yy})?{sfx}?{brk}? | Month-day(-year) |
ymd | {www}?{yy}{sep}?{mm}({sep}{dd})?{sfx}?{brk}? | Year-month(-day) |
unt | {nbr}{sep}?{unt}{sep}?{afx} | Relative duration |
Customizing Layouts
You can supply your own parsing tokens to Tempo globally via Tempo.init() or locally per-instance.
Tempo.init({
layout: {
'myCustomFormat': '{dd}{sep}?{mm}{sep}?{yy}'
}
});
const t = new Tempo('20-05-2024'); // Parsed using 'myCustomFormat'Instance-Specific Layout
const t = new Tempo('20240520', { layout: '{yy}{mm}{dd}' });Advanced Capture Groups
When crafting raw regex, the following capture groups are used by the engine:
yy,mm,dd: Year, Month, Day digitshh,mi,ss,ff: Hour, Minute, Second, Fractional digitsmer: Meridiem (am,pm)evt: Event string offsetper: Period string offsetunt: Relative unit (e.g.,days,weeks)
